فئة System::Reflection::MethodBase
محتويات
[
يخفي
]MethodBase class
المعلومات الأساسية عن الطريقة. يجب تخصيص كائنات هذه الفئة فقط باستخدام الدالة System::MakeObject(). لا تقم أبدًا بإنشاء نسخة من هذا النوع على المكدس أو باستخدام عامل new، حيث سيؤدي ذلك إلى أخطاء وقت التشغيل و/أو أعطال التأكيد. دائمًا قم بلف هذه الفئة في مؤشر System::SmartPtr واستخدم هذا المؤشر لتمريره إلى الدوال كمعامل.
class MethodBase : public System::Reflection::MemberInfo
الطرق
| طريقة | الوصف |
|---|---|
| get_MemberType() const override | الإشارة إلى نوع العضو - طريقة، مُنشئ، حدث، وما إلى ذلك. |
| static GetCurrentMethod(const String&) | تسمح هذه الطريقة بالحصول على اسم الطريقة الحالية. يقوم المترجم باستبدال ASPOSE_CURRENT_FUNCTION كمعامل تلقائيًا. |
| MEMBER_FUNCTION_MAKE_OBJECT(MethodBase, CODEPORTING_ARGS(const String&full_name), CODEPORTING_ARGS(full_name)) | |
| MethodBase() | يُنشئ نسخة جديدة من الفئة MethodBase. |
انظر أيضًا
- Class MemberInfo
- Namespace System::Reflection
- Library Aspose.Font for C++